On behalf of the Security Council, I extend a warm welcome to His Excellency Mr. José Luis Guterres, Minister for Foreign Affairs and Cooperation of Timor-Leste.
At the invitation of the President, Mr. Guterres (Timor-Leste) took a seat at the Council table.
The Security Council will now begin its consideration of the item on its agenda. The Council is meeting in accordance with the understanding reached in its prior consultations. Members of the Council have before them documents S/2006/628 and S/2006/580, which contain the reports of the Secretary-General on Timor-Leste pursuant to Security Council resolution 1690 (2006) and on justice and reconciliation for Timor-Leste, respectively. Members of the Council also have before them document S/2006/660, which contains the text of a draft resolution prepared in the course of the Council’s consultations. I wish to draw the attention of the members of the Council to documents S/2006/620, containing the text of a letter dated 4 August 2006 from the Chargé d’affaires ad interim of the Permanent Mission of Timor-Leste to the President of the Security Council, and S/2006/651, containing the text of a letter dated 14 August 2006 from the same chargé d’affaires to the Secretary-General. It is my understanding that the Council is ready to proceed to the vote on the draft resolution (S/2006/660) before it. Unless I hear any objection, I shall put the draft resolution to the vote now. There being no objection, it is so decided.
A vote was taken by show of hands.
There were 15 votes in favour. The draft resolution has been adopted unanimously as resolution 1703 (2006). The Security Council has thus concluded the present stage of its consideration of the item on its agenda.
